Alto Ingredients 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Calculation

Dividend Yield % and dividend growth of a stock is an important factor for income investors. But if company A raises its dividend constantly faster than company B, company A's future dividend yield might be much higher than Company B's even if their yields are the same now and their stock prices do not change.

Yield on Cost assumes that you buy and the stock today, and hold it for 5 years. If the company raises it dividends at the same rate as it did over the past 5 years, the dividends investors receive annually in 5 years relative to the stock price today.

Therefore, Yield-on-Cost of Alto Ingredients is calculated as

Yield-on-Cost=Dividend Yield %*(1+Dividend Growth Rate)^5

Alto Ingredients Business Description

Other Exchanges FPRP:Germany
Address 1300 South Second Street, Pekin, IL, USA, 61554
Alto Ingredients Inc is a producer and distributor of specialty alcohols, renewable fuels and essential ingredients in the United States. The company serves five markets: Health, Home and Beauty, Food and Beverage, Essential Ingredients, and Renewable Fuels. Its customers include food and beverage companies and consumer products manufacturers and distributors. The company operates under three segments: Marketing and distribution, Pekin Campus production, and Western production.
